Factors Affecting Sleep Quality – Sleep is the most critical factor in our lives because it is necessary for the wear and tear of our cells; it repairs the damaged cells so that we can wake up the next day with more freshness. Unfortunately, today, most people are not getting enough seel, not even 7-8 hours, which is the minimum required by health experts.

So what is affecting their seel quality? Is it their work pressure, the impact of digital gadgets, or engaging in late-night activities? Let’s know in detail about the factors impacting your sleep quality. Because if you do not get quality sleep, you will wake up tired the next day and will not perform well anywhere, whether talking about your academic or professional front.

Sleep apnea

Sleep apnea can be an inherent problem of sleep found in many people. So, what is sleep apnea? Let’s learn a little bit about it. It is a condition when, during sleep, your breathing continuously stops and starts, which can lead to serious health consequences. One of the common symptoms of sleep apnea is waking up countless times in the night because of the partially blocked airways. So, sleep apnea might be one of the reasons that affects your sleep quality, and you may not be able to sleep well. If it is not treated on time, it can further lead to problems of anxiety and much more.

Alcohol

If you are a regular alcohol consumer, you must know that consuming alcohol can suppress the deep sleep stage of the night, which is also known as REM sleep. This is the main reason why after consuming alcohol, even only one drink, we often suffer from sleep interruption around 03:00 am at the time of REM Sleep. And the more alcohol you are consuming and closer to bedtime, the more dire consequences you have to face with your sleep.

Excessive caffeine

Many people love to drink coffee, but if you’re drinking coffee after 2:00 pm, it can affect your sleep quality because caffeine suppresses adenosine, a sleep-promoting hormone that has an effect of 08-10 hours. This means that if you drink coffee after 2:00 pm, you tend to go to sleep late at night, and if you can still sleep on time, you will not get good-quality sleep. So, this is another of the most common factors that affect our sleep quality.

Effect of Overheating on Sleep Quality

Overheating is also a significant factor that affects our sleep quality. When we sleep, our bodies produce hormones to keep the core temperature cool to produce melatonin. However, sleeping in a warm place or too-hot bedding directly affects the quality of our sleep. Even if you can get all 8 hours of sleep, you will not feel fresh and active the following day.

Anxiety

One of the main reasons that keeps you awake at night is anxiety. When you’re going through any stress or anxiety, your body starts producing hormones called cortisol, which keeps you awake and leads to broken, light, and restless sleep.

These are the main factors that affect sleep quality. If you also have any of the above issues affecting your sleep quality, you should start working on them. If you do not get enough sleep, it will directly affect your productivity at work or any other level.
